The Pointe Residential Treatment Center
About The Pointe Residential Treatment Center
|
The Pointe Residential Treatment Center is a private 108-bed facility, fully
accredited by JCAHO, and is licensed by the Children, Youth and Family Department.
The Pointe is approved for Medicaid and other insurance carriers. Every program
is led by our qualified and competent medical staff in psychiatry. We offer:
- Children's Residential Treatment Services
- Boys Adolescent Residential Treatment Services
- Boys Adolescent Sexually Aggressive Youth Program
- Girls Adolescent Residential Treatment Services
Evaluation and Diagnostic Process
The Pointe Residential Treatment Center utilizes the biopsychosocial model of modern psychiatric treatment, which holds that mental disorders are the result of a complex interaction of biological, psychological and social factors. Upon admission, a comprehensive evaluation of these factors is made by the treatment team assigned to the resident. After diagnosis, the team develops an individualized treatment plan for the resident.
The Pointe recognizes that each resident has different problems problems
that must be met on an individualized basis. After a thorough assessment, our
professionals will develop a plan of treatment specific to the resident's needs.
The Pointe's programs are long-term, and designed to assist youth in developing
more effective daily management skills. These cognitive-behavioral programs
are based upon a level system of privileges and rewards for appropriate behavior.

Treatment Components
Various kinds of treatment are used to address the resident's major issues. Treatments may include medications, individual therapy, group therapy, and special education experiences, in addition to other activity therapies, which may include art, music, and recreation. The types and frequencies of these treatment components are determined by each individual diagnosis.
The resident's treatment plan will include several different therapies and
educational sessions. In addition to individual and group psychotherapy, music,
art and occupational therapies provide opportunities for self expression. The
adolescent or child will also be involved in didactic sessions, which educate
them about mental health, substance abuse, behavioral disorders and interpersonal
relationships.

Family Treatment
Family is an essential part of growth and sense of well being and includes
family therapies, which address the stresses that prompted residential treatment.
Our treatment seeks to reestablish proper roles, goals and perspectives within
the family.

Adventure Programming
Adventure activities are challenging, group problem-solving exercises that
combine active involvement including a ropes course and swimming pool. Outings
from the facility for nature hikes, mountain climbing and rappelling allow the
resident to think about themselves as part of a group, as well as part of a
world with which they are struggling to achieve a new relationship.

Education
School for adolescents and children is provided on site through the Gadsden Independent School District.

Referrals
Referrals are encouraged from physicians, mental health professionals, general and psychiatric hospitals, social service agencies, mental health centers, corporate medical and employee assistance departments and managed health organizations.
Communication with the referral source during the resident's participation and for discharge planning is an integral part of the treatment course.
